April Hostess Club Layout





I can't believe this little boy is going to be two in July! As you can see I'm soooo behind! This layout was pretty much lifted from one of my talented downlines Autumn Boblitt. Papers and colors used were Stardust, Topiary, Sunflower, and Moonstruck. Stamp sets were Star Struck and Believe in Your Dreams. I used our great white embossing powder to make the star pop in the upper left hand corner. Want to make this layout? Join my hostess club or contact me for details.

November club layout





I love embossing, but I don't do it near enough. Now pair embossing with sparkles and snowflakes! I love the whimsical feel of the sparkly snowflakes paired with the adorable pictures of Kylie and her daddy! Colors used are Vineyard Berry, Twilight, Desert Sand, and Colonial White. I got my inspiration from the November stamp of the month layout in the current catalog. This month's with the snowman is too cute! I couldn't spare many of the photos of them playing so I printed them in wallet size so they'd all fit. I used my cricut teardrop cartridge for the "frosted." For the stitching, I used the Simple Stitches stamp set. It's a must have since I seem to use it all the time.
